About this place

Tsung Pak Long Children's Playground is a free public playground tucked away in Sheung Shui, North District—perfect for a casual morning outing or after-school wind-down. It's the kind of no-fuss spot where kids can run around on open grass, have a go at basic play equipment, and just be themselves without the crowds you'd find at bigger parks. Easy MTR access via Sheung Shui station makes it a handy choice if you're already in the area, whether you're visiting Luen Wo Market or exploring the neighbourhood.

It's a small, unpretentious playground—no fancy installations, just honest space for climbing, playing, and fresh air. On quieter days, it's genuinely peaceful, and locals know it well. Bring a picnic blanket and some snacks, let the kids loose for an hour, and enjoy a breather yourself. Sometimes the best playtime happens in the simplest spots. Beat the HK humidity

Best window is 8 to 10am or after 4pm. Anything in between is sweat zone unless you have proper shade and water.

Pack the basics

Water bottles, sun hats, mosquito repellent (especially April to October), and a small first aid pack. There is rarely a shop on site.

Check the rainfall warning

Amber and above means most outdoor venues empty out fast. The HKO app is faster than weather.com for Hong Kong.

Good to know

Is there a fee?
No. Public playgrounds in Hong Kong are free to enter and run by the LCSD.
What ages is this best for?
Most LCSD playgrounds suit ages 2 to 12, with separate toddler and older kid equipment. The exact setup varies by site.
Are there toilets nearby?
Usually yes. Most LCSD parks have public toilets within a five minute walk, and the nearest MTR station is a good backup.
What is the best time to go?
Mornings before noon are cooler and quieter, and late afternoon after the school rush works well too. In summer, avoid roughly noon to 3pm.
